Rendre invisible #valeur! + repport de nom "Si" avec valeur
Fermé
xerios93
Messages postés
7
Date d'inscription
mercredi 12 juin 2013
Statut
Membre
Dernière intervention
13 juin 2013
-
12 juin 2013 à 12:22
yacleouf Messages postés 438 Date d'inscription mercredi 11 mars 2009 Statut Membre Dernière intervention 8 juin 2015 - 14 juin 2013 à 09:27
yacleouf Messages postés 438 Date d'inscription mercredi 11 mars 2009 Statut Membre Dernière intervention 8 juin 2015 - 14 juin 2013 à 09:27
A voir également:
- Rendre invisible #valeur! + repport de nom "Si" avec valeur
- Caractère invisible ✓ - Forum Windows
- Liste de valeur excel - Guide
- Nom de l'adresse - Forum Réseaux sociaux
- Vba récupérer valeur cellule ✓ - Forum VB / VBA
- Faites afficher avec un fond coloré les cellules qui contiennent une valeur comprise entre 250 et 350. quel nombre est dessiné en surbrillance ? - Forum VB / VBA
13 réponses
NeoTsu
Messages postés
58
Date d'inscription
jeudi 6 juin 2013
Statut
Membre
Dernière intervention
19 juin 2013
3
12 juin 2013 à 13:00
12 juin 2013 à 13:00
Bonjour,
est-ce possible de fournir le fichier via le site www.cjoint.com ?
cela sera plus simple pour comprendre d'où viens le problème vu qu'il y a pas mal de cellules liées .
Merci d'avance ;)
est-ce possible de fournir le fichier via le site www.cjoint.com ?
cela sera plus simple pour comprendre d'où viens le problème vu qu'il y a pas mal de cellules liées .
Merci d'avance ;)
rEVOLV3r
Messages postés
223
Date d'inscription
jeudi 12 août 2010
Statut
Membre
Dernière intervention
21 septembre 2022
28
12 juin 2013 à 13:40
12 juin 2013 à 13:40
Bonjour
Vous pouvez cette formule suivante, à mettre dans le test d'une condition :
ESTERREUR()
Je n'ai malheureusement pas très bien compris la hiérarchisation de votre fichier avec les cellules C10 P10 ou Q10 donc je peux pas vraiment vous faire la formule...
Vous pouvez cette formule suivante, à mettre dans le test d'une condition :
ESTERREUR()
Je n'ai malheureusement pas très bien compris la hiérarchisation de votre fichier avec les cellules C10 P10 ou Q10 donc je peux pas vraiment vous faire la formule...
xerios93
Messages postés
7
Date d'inscription
mercredi 12 juin 2013
Statut
Membre
Dernière intervention
13 juin 2013
13 juin 2013 à 07:50
13 juin 2013 à 07:50
Ok mais malheuresement, je n'ai pas accès a cjoin.com restriction du reseaux.... j'adore mon job ! Aurriez vous une autre solution alternative afin que je puisse vous envoyer le tableur?
Coco riri dialement ...Moi
Coco riri dialement ...Moi
Vaucluse
Messages postés
26496
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
1 avril 2022
6 416
Modifié par Vaucluse le 13/06/2013 à 08:02
Modifié par Vaucluse le 13/06/2013 à 08:02
Bonjour
votre problème vient de la cellule coti (C5 donc) ou vous placez un résultat
conditionnel de la forme ;"";
cette forme transforme coti en texte et n'admet plus de calcul;
votre formule en Q10
=SI(coti="";"xxx";SI(P10=0;"OK";coti-P10))
xxx ci dessus veut dire que vous pouvez soit placer entre les guillemets un commentaire se rapportant au cas coti ="" ou ne rien mettre si vous voulez une cellule "vide"
crdlmnt
Errare humanum est, perseverare diabolicum
votre problème vient de la cellule coti (C5 donc) ou vous placez un résultat
conditionnel de la forme ;"";
cette forme transforme coti en texte et n'admet plus de calcul;
votre formule en Q10
=SI(coti="";"xxx";SI(P10=0;"OK";coti-P10))
xxx ci dessus veut dire que vous pouvez soit placer entre les guillemets un commentaire se rapportant au cas coti ="" ou ne rien mettre si vous voulez une cellule "vide"
crdlmnt
Errare humanum est, perseverare diabolicum
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
eriiic
Messages postés
24601
Date d'inscription
mardi 11 septembre 2007
Statut
Contributeur
Dernière intervention
25 novembre 2024
7 243
Modifié par eriiic le 13/06/2013 à 09:20
Modifié par eriiic le 13/06/2013 à 09:20
Bonjour,
autre possibilité :
remplacer :
=SI(ESTVIDE(C10);"";coti-SOMME(D10:O10))
par :
=SI(ESTVIDE(C10);0;coti-SOMME(D10:O10))
et là où tu ne veux pas afficher les 0 mettre en format de cellule personnalisé :
Standard;Standard;;@
eric
Jamais tu ne répondras à un mp non sollicité...
Bon, ça c'est fait.
autre possibilité :
remplacer :
=SI(ESTVIDE(C10);"";coti-SOMME(D10:O10))
par :
=SI(ESTVIDE(C10);0;coti-SOMME(D10:O10))
et là où tu ne veux pas afficher les 0 mettre en format de cellule personnalisé :
Standard;Standard;;@
eric
Jamais tu ne répondras à un mp non sollicité...
Bon, ça c'est fait.
xerios93
Messages postés
7
Date d'inscription
mercredi 12 juin 2013
Statut
Membre
Dernière intervention
13 juin 2013
Modifié par xerios93 le 13/06/2013 à 10:22
Modifié par xerios93 le 13/06/2013 à 10:22
Merci Vaucluse mais bon ça na pas marcher je pense qu'on c'est mal compris, c'est pas grave.
Eriic ce que tu mas donner est tres utile et je me suis rendu compte que c'était la formul que j'utilisais en P10 et j'ai compris l'erreur de formul en Q10
En faite pour fair simple a défaut de pouvoir envoyer mon tableau je vais vou le décrire.
* C5 = case Nommé "Coti" dont le montant est monétaire exemple 120 €
* Juste en dessous toujours dans la colonne C corresponds au noms des membres.
* De la colonne D à la colonne O représente les mois à comprendre de Janvier à Décembre
*La colonne P est ce qui reste à payer donc C5 moins le cumule de la ligne D10 à O10
voici la formule -> =SI(ESTVIDE(C10);"";coti-SOMME(D10:O10))
*La colonne Q affiche les montants déja versé donc la case C5 moins P10
et c'est dans cette case la que j'avais l'erreur #VALEUR! en me penchant a un angle de 90° sur mon clavier lol j'ai compris ou était ma gourderie !
Voici la formul pour ne plus avoir #valeur!
-> SI(ESTVIDE(C10);0;coti-P10)
Le probleme c'est que maintenant j'ai bien la somme en P10 qui donne le montant restant à payer, mais une fois celui ci atteind je me retrouve en Q10 avec le montant total payer alors que j'aimerai qu'il m'affiche "Ok" à la place.
Plus précisement comme la formul est un "Si" et qu'il y mets la variante vrai faux, pour lui si la cellule est vide (C10) alors il n'affiche rien logique, mais j'aimerai rajouter une variante si il y a un nom de membre alors il y a cotisation si le montant atteinds l'équivalence du plafond de la coti en C5 inévitablement en Q10 il doit m'afficher Ok.
Avant la modif j'avais reussi a faire afficher Ok mais a défaut j'avais #valeur! maintenant sa serais combiner les formul et la je sèche littéralement.
J'espère ne pas vous avoir bruler els yeux avec mon texte et qu'il reste toute fois bien clair.
bisous numérique
merci à tous pour votre aide.
Finis est initium
Eriic ce que tu mas donner est tres utile et je me suis rendu compte que c'était la formul que j'utilisais en P10 et j'ai compris l'erreur de formul en Q10
En faite pour fair simple a défaut de pouvoir envoyer mon tableau je vais vou le décrire.
* C5 = case Nommé "Coti" dont le montant est monétaire exemple 120 €
* Juste en dessous toujours dans la colonne C corresponds au noms des membres.
* De la colonne D à la colonne O représente les mois à comprendre de Janvier à Décembre
*La colonne P est ce qui reste à payer donc C5 moins le cumule de la ligne D10 à O10
voici la formule -> =SI(ESTVIDE(C10);"";coti-SOMME(D10:O10))
*La colonne Q affiche les montants déja versé donc la case C5 moins P10
et c'est dans cette case la que j'avais l'erreur #VALEUR! en me penchant a un angle de 90° sur mon clavier lol j'ai compris ou était ma gourderie !
Voici la formul pour ne plus avoir #valeur!
-> SI(ESTVIDE(C10);0;coti-P10)
Le probleme c'est que maintenant j'ai bien la somme en P10 qui donne le montant restant à payer, mais une fois celui ci atteind je me retrouve en Q10 avec le montant total payer alors que j'aimerai qu'il m'affiche "Ok" à la place.
Plus précisement comme la formul est un "Si" et qu'il y mets la variante vrai faux, pour lui si la cellule est vide (C10) alors il n'affiche rien logique, mais j'aimerai rajouter une variante si il y a un nom de membre alors il y a cotisation si le montant atteinds l'équivalence du plafond de la coti en C5 inévitablement en Q10 il doit m'afficher Ok.
Avant la modif j'avais reussi a faire afficher Ok mais a défaut j'avais #valeur! maintenant sa serais combiner les formul et la je sèche littéralement.
J'espère ne pas vous avoir bruler els yeux avec mon texte et qu'il reste toute fois bien clair.
bisous numérique
merci à tous pour votre aide.
Finis est initium
eriiic
Messages postés
24601
Date d'inscription
mardi 11 septembre 2007
Statut
Contributeur
Dernière intervention
25 novembre 2024
7 243
13 juin 2013 à 10:47
13 juin 2013 à 10:47
a défaut de pouvoir envoyer mon tableau
Tu peux sans doute en faire un avec l'essentiel pour ta question.
Ca nous évitera d'avoir à le faire avec tes explications en se trompant...
eric
Tu peux sans doute en faire un avec l'essentiel pour ta question.
Ca nous évitera d'avoir à le faire avec tes explications en se trompant...
eric
NeoTsu
Messages postés
58
Date d'inscription
jeudi 6 juin 2013
Statut
Membre
Dernière intervention
19 juin 2013
3
Modifié par NeoTsu le 13/06/2013 à 10:51
Modifié par NeoTsu le 13/06/2013 à 10:51
Ok, je comprends beaucoup mieux ^^
ça devrait fonctionner :)
=SI(P10=C5;"Ok";SI(ESTVIDE(C10);0;coti-P10))
ça devrait fonctionner :)
xerios93
Messages postés
7
Date d'inscription
mercredi 12 juin 2013
Statut
Membre
Dernière intervention
13 juin 2013
Modifié par xerios93 le 13/06/2013 à 12:09
Modifié par xerios93 le 13/06/2013 à 12:09
Je veux bien Eriic mais je l'envoi comment? meme une capture d'écran ferais l'affaire je suppose, mais je ne peux rien envoyer sur CCM, il me semblait que jadis on pouvais envoyer des fichiers....
NeoTsu merci de ta réponse, cela à regler partiellement le probleme
.
Voila pourquoi car en P10 j'ai cette formule -> =SI(ESTVIDE(C10);"";coti-SOMME(D10:O10))
Ce qui signifie que si C10 ( la ou je mets les noms des membres ) est vide ta formule fonctionne, mais du moment que je met un nom, les choses se complique.
Etant donner que P10 est rattacher a la case "coti" et la resultante de l'addition de "SOMME(D10:O10)", si aucun chiffre est entrer par défaut, ne pouvant déduire cette somme non saisie, il affichera le montant de la case "coti" et cette dernière étant d'apres ta formule (P10=C5) donc forcément elle invite la cellule Q10 à mettre Ok.
Donc plus simplement je mets un nom en C10 et sans avoir verser le moindre montant entre D10 et O10, dans la case P10 (qui = a la somme de D10:O10 -C5) affiche par défaut le montant de la case C5 et donc Q10 déduis que P10 est = C5 donc affiche Ok.
Merci encore de votre pitier perssistante.
Loool Amicalement Romain
NeoTsu merci de ta réponse, cela à regler partiellement le probleme
.
Voila pourquoi car en P10 j'ai cette formule -> =SI(ESTVIDE(C10);"";coti-SOMME(D10:O10))
Ce qui signifie que si C10 ( la ou je mets les noms des membres ) est vide ta formule fonctionne, mais du moment que je met un nom, les choses se complique.
Etant donner que P10 est rattacher a la case "coti" et la resultante de l'addition de "SOMME(D10:O10)", si aucun chiffre est entrer par défaut, ne pouvant déduire cette somme non saisie, il affichera le montant de la case "coti" et cette dernière étant d'apres ta formule (P10=C5) donc forcément elle invite la cellule Q10 à mettre Ok.
Donc plus simplement je mets un nom en C10 et sans avoir verser le moindre montant entre D10 et O10, dans la case P10 (qui = a la somme de D10:O10 -C5) affiche par défaut le montant de la case C5 et donc Q10 déduis que P10 est = C5 donc affiche Ok.
Merci encore de votre pitier perssistante.
Loool Amicalement Romain
eriiic
Messages postés
24601
Date d'inscription
mardi 11 septembre 2007
Statut
Contributeur
Dernière intervention
25 novembre 2024
7 243
13 juin 2013 à 12:20
13 juin 2013 à 12:20
Déposer le fichier xls (réduit au nécessaire et anonymisé, avec les explications et éventuellement le résultat attendu) sur cjoint.com et coller ici le lien fourni.
eric
eric
xerios93
Messages postés
7
Date d'inscription
mercredi 12 juin 2013
Statut
Membre
Dernière intervention
13 juin 2013
13 juin 2013 à 12:34
13 juin 2013 à 12:34
J'expliquais plus haut que le poste de mon travail ne me permet pas d'aller sur pas mal de site dont cjoint.com en fait parti. Ne pouvant pas aller sur ce site je ne peut pas mettre de fichier sur CCM....
Ce que je propose c'est dés que je rentre à la maison je le fait faut au préalable que je recupère le tableau sur l'ordi du taf...
Merci de votre aide.
Bisou
Ce que je propose c'est dés que je rentre à la maison je le fait faut au préalable que je recupère le tableau sur l'ordi du taf...
Merci de votre aide.
Bisou
NeoTsu
Messages postés
58
Date d'inscription
jeudi 6 juin 2013
Statut
Membre
Dernière intervention
19 juin 2013
3
13 juin 2013 à 13:05
13 juin 2013 à 13:05
Je me sent bête, je cherchais compliqué alors que:
devrait foncitonner
=SI(somme(D10:O10)=C5;"Ok";SI(ESTVIDE(C10);0;coti-P10))
devrait foncitonner
xerios93
Messages postés
7
Date d'inscription
mercredi 12 juin 2013
Statut
Membre
Dernière intervention
13 juin 2013
13 juin 2013 à 18:17
13 juin 2013 à 18:17
Tenez cadeau le fichier, si cela peux vous permettre de mieux comprendre n'hésiter pas.
petit nota je n'ai pas la même réaction sur mon exel que sur celui du boulot qui ce dernier me semble plus capricieux allez savoir pourquoi.
https://www.cjoint.com/?0Fnsp6PgFQz
petit nota je n'ai pas la même réaction sur mon exel que sur celui du boulot qui ce dernier me semble plus capricieux allez savoir pourquoi.
https://www.cjoint.com/?0Fnsp6PgFQz
xerios93
Messages postés
7
Date d'inscription
mercredi 12 juin 2013
Statut
Membre
Dernière intervention
13 juin 2013
13 juin 2013 à 18:20
13 juin 2013 à 18:20
Neotsu pour ton code
=SI(somme(D10:O10)=C5;"Ok";SI(ESTVIDE(C10);0;coti-P10))
il s'avère qu'il m'affiche #NAME? en Q10
Je me coupe les veines avec un coton tige et je reviens lool
=SI(somme(D10:O10)=C5;"Ok";SI(ESTVIDE(C10);0;coti-P10))
il s'avère qu'il m'affiche #NAME? en Q10
Je me coupe les veines avec un coton tige et je reviens lool
eriiic
Messages postés
24601
Date d'inscription
mardi 11 septembre 2007
Statut
Contributeur
Dernière intervention
25 novembre 2024
7 243
13 juin 2013 à 19:36
13 juin 2013 à 19:36
J'ai modifié un peu.
Pour ta 2nde feuille est-elle bien utile ?
1) c'est hyper compliqué
2) un simple filtre sur Reste en demandant les (non vides) te les affiche.
En plus tu as le détails des mois restant dûs.
Regarde si ça te va : https://www.cjoint.com/?CFntKf5sABI
eric
Pour ta 2nde feuille est-elle bien utile ?
1) c'est hyper compliqué
2) un simple filtre sur Reste en demandant les (non vides) te les affiche.
En plus tu as le détails des mois restant dûs.
Regarde si ça te va : https://www.cjoint.com/?CFntKf5sABI
eric
yacleouf
Messages postés
438
Date d'inscription
mercredi 11 mars 2009
Statut
Membre
Dernière intervention
8 juin 2015
39
14 juin 2013 à 09:27
14 juin 2013 à 09:27
Bonjour Tous le monde
pour cacher les #Valeur :
en cellule Q8 :
pour cacher les #Valeur :
en cellule Q8 :
=IFERROR(IF(C8="";"";IF(SUM(D8:O8)=coti;"OK";SUM(D8:O8)));"")